    Summary of reviews

    Overall impression: Creekside projects a high-end, resort-style assisted living and memory care environment with consistently positive feedback on cleanliness, décor, and grounds. The property is repeatedly described as modern and well maintained, with extensive common areas and outdoor amenities that create a strong first-impression 'five-star' feel. Families frequently note a warm, family-like atmosphere and a high level of resident satisfaction.

    Care and staff: Reviews emphasize compassionate, attentive caregiving and a memory care program that many families characterize as well trained and secure. Staff at multiple levels — including nurses, memory-care directors, and activity professionals — are described as responsive, patient, and personable; many accounts highlight staff learning residents’ names and providing individualized attention. On-site clinical resources (nurse, physician relationships, physical and occupational therapy, hospice partnerships) are cited as important strengths that support both short-term rehabilitation and longer-term care needs.

    Dining and nutrition: Dining is a clear highlight. The community is described as having a strong culinary program with a skilled chef, varied menus (including specialty classes and cuisine-focused offerings), meal choices, and accommodating dietary requests. All-day dining, 24/7 snack options, and a restaurant-style dining room contribute to a hospitality-focused experience. A number of reviewers specifically praised the quality of meals and desserts.

    Activities and programming: Creekside offers an extensive, active social calendar with clubs, arts and crafts, music and dance studios, regular outings, movie nights, religious services, and on-campus events (bingo, pie nights, barbecues). The activities program is repeatedly noted as robust and tailored to different levels of ability, with specific praise for directors who adapt programming for residents with cognitive or sensory challenges.

    Facilities and amenities: The building and grounds are described as attractive and thoughtfully appointed: movie theater, game rooms, exercise areas, physical therapy space, salon, and multiple dining venues. Outdoor assets (putting green, pond, patios) are commonly highlighted. At the same time, the campus scale and layout create longer walking distances and segmented venues, which can be inconvenient for residents or visitors with limited mobility.

    Management and operations: Administrative and tour staff receive positive marks for helpfulness, clear tours, and supportive move-in processes. Several reviewers credit leadership and specific staff members for effective operations and family communication. However, operational patterns inferred from reviews include phased amenity rollouts (some intended features not yet fully operational), waiting-list constraints, and variability in staff experience that can affect day-to-day service consistency. A limited number of comments point to communication or resident-location procedure gaps; while not a prevalent theme, it is a notable operational risk to monitor.

    Notable patterns and suitability: Creekside is positioned as a premium option: many reviewers praise its resort-like ambiance, comprehensive services, and strong memory-care capabilities, making it attractive to families seeking a high-touch, activity-rich setting with on-site clinical supports. Prospective residents should weigh the higher cost and the physical scale of the campus against these strengths. For individuals with significant mobility limitations or who require immediate move-in, the campus layout, potential walking distances, availability constraints, and phased amenity openings are important practical considerations.

    Bottom line: Creekside appears to deliver high-quality, person-centered care within an upscale, activity-rich environment, with particular strengths in memory care, dining, and on-site clinical services. Prospective residents and families should plan a detailed tour focused on apartment layout, walkability, amenity availability, staffing experience for their specific care needs, and current waitlist/pricing status to confirm alignment with their priorities.

    About Creekside Assisted & Senior Living

    Creekside Assisted & Senior Living sits in Bountiful, Utah, nestled among pretty grounds with walking paths, outdoor patios, a deck, and a gazebo that make it easy for seniors to wander or just sit and enjoy the surroundings, though the community's real focus is on offering a full range of care options so as needs change, residents can stay in the same familiar place with the same friendly faces. Folks find options here like independent living for seniors who want to live on their own and like a lively social scene, assisted living for those who want a hand with daily things like bathing and dressing, memory care with secure areas for people living with Alzheimer's or dementia, respite care for families who just need a short break, at-home care, and even skilled nursing for folks needing more hands-on medical help or recovery after an illness or surgery. There's 24-hour staff-including medical staff on-site-ready to respond to emergencies, manage medications, and offer compassionate support. Apartments come in different sizes-studio, one and two-bedroom-and people say they're the biggest in Bountiful, each with private bathrooms designed for safety, kitchenettes with mini-fridges and microwaves, and heating and air-conditioning you can control yourself.

    Inside, you'll find specialized spaces built for comfort and safety, with wide hallways, open gathering spots, an activity room, computer office, and even a library for those who love books or just want a quiet corner, plus free Wi-Fi, a beauty salon and barber shop, complimentary laundry rooms, and daily light housekeeping so folks don't have to worry about chores. There are gathering areas for games, cards, or quiet conversation, and a full schedule of social, educational, and entertainment activities led by cheerful staff, who run everything from fitness classes to art projects to group outings on their weekly shuttle. A full-time concierge helps coordinate social events and appointments. Residents can share three meals a day in a restaurant-style dining area, choose from more than ten menu options, enjoy all-day coffee and pastries at the bistro, and join friends in the bright, open living room or wander out to walking trails if the sun's shining. Housekeeping and linen services keep apartments neat. Safety and security features-including regular staff checks and secure memory care areas-help families rest easier.

    Creekside is a continuing care retirement community that lets people stay put even if needs change over time. Its focus is on compassionate, affordable care, backed up by staff who know their work and seem to stick around, which helps people feel at home, and there's a welcoming, home-like feel where pets are close by and the staff treat folks with respect. People living here enjoy apartment layouts that let them keep their privacy and independence, yet they can also join daily activities that help friendships grow. The location is convenient, near shopping, places of worship, parks, and places to eat, which makes it handy for family visits or taking part in the local community. Creekside offers month-to-month contracts, so there's no big commitment, and they have resources available to help with anything-from transportation for medical visits to support for aging, illness, or rehabilitation. This is a Stellar Living community, run as a non-profit, where the staff aim for consistent quality care, and they work alongside family advisors to make sure residents get the support that fits their situation best.

    About Stellar Senior Living

    Creekside Assisted & Senior Living is managed by Stellar Senior Living.

    Founded in 2011 by Evrett Benton and his family, Stellar Senior Living is a family-owned company headquartered in Midvale, Utah. Operating over 30 communities across eight western states, they provide independent living, assisted living, memory care, and skilled nursing services. Their philosophy centers on four core values: Service, Integrity, Inspiration, and Joy.

    Safety & Compliance

    In Utah, the Health & Human Services Division of Licensing & Background Checks licenses assisted living and care facilities through annual and follow-up inspections and complaint investigations.
